[
https://issues.apache.org/jira/browse/PHOENIX-4817?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=16548500#comment-16548500
]
ASF GitHub Bot commented on PHOENIX-4817:
-----------------------------------------
Github user MrSandmanRUS commented on a diff in the pull request:
https://github.com/apache/phoenix/pull/311#discussion_r203550218
--- Diff:
phoenix-tracing-webapp/src/main/java/org/apache/phoenix/tracingwebapp/http/Main.java
---
@@ -62,15 +63,18 @@ public int run(String[] arg0) throws Exception {
final String home = getConf().get(TRACE_SERVER_HTTP_JETTY_HOME_KEY,
DEFAULT_HTTP_HOME);
//setting up the embedded server
- ProtectionDomain domain = Main.class.getProtectionDomain();
- URL location = domain.getCodeSource().getLocation();
- String webappDirLocation = location.toString().split("target")[0]
+"src/main/webapp";
+ String webappDirLocation = DEFAULT_WEBAPP_DIR_LOCATION;
--- End diff --
Fixed
> Phoenix Tracing Web Application
> -------------------------------
>
> Key: PHOENIX-4817
> URL: https://issues.apache.org/jira/browse/PHOENIX-4817
> Project: Phoenix
> Issue Type: Bug
> Affects Versions: 4.14.0, 4.13.1
> Environment: maven 3+, JDK7
> Reporter: Vitaliy
> Priority: Minor
> Labels: patch
>
> # Phoenix Tracing Web Application can not be started, because traceserver.py
> does not contain required dependencies.
> # The path to the folder webapp is incorrectly specified, so Phoenix Tracing
> Web Application can not find this folder.
> # Phoenix Tracing Web Application does not check null value where it is
> needed, so the application can not load List, Dependency Tree and Features.
> # Phoenix Tracing Web Application creates a query with the wrong table
> column names.
> # Phoenix Tracing Web Application has only the default tracing-table name
> (SYSTEM.TRACING_STATS) and does not get tracing-table name via hbase-site.xml.
--
This message was sent by Atlassian JIRA
(v7.6.3#76005)